The First Live-Broadcast Festival… On YouTube, That Is
And the latest YouTube sensation? It could be less grainy and far lengthier than the typical cam-clip. YouTube is now planning live coverage of the Outside Lands Music & Arts Festival in San Francisco, starting this Friday and continuing into the weekend. That means broadcast performances from Dave Matthews Band, Jason Mraz, Thievery Corporation, the Dead Weather, Silversun Pickups, Raphael Saadiq, Cage the Elephant, and Atmosphere, part of a new original programming push.
YouTube tapped a large number of partners on the initiative. That includes Another Planet Entertainment, Superfly Productions, Starr Hill Presents, and the San Francisco Recreation & Park Department. The broadcast means access anywhere – and anytime through a post-event archived channel, though the biggest rush will be enjoyed by actual attendees. T-Mobile is also partnering on the effort, specifically to showcase its 3G capabilities.
